American Board of Medical Specialties Miscellaneous Commercial ServicesCommercial Services The American Board of Medical Specialties (ABMS) sets professional standards for lifelong certification in partnership with Member Boards. The non-profit company is based in Evanston, IL and has subsidiaries in United States. The primary function of each ABMS Member Board is to certify physicians in their primary specialty and subspecialty areas and to support the professional development of those Board Certified physicians throughout their career. Society of NeuroInterventional Surgery Medical/Nursing ServicesHealth Services The Society of NeuroInterventional Surgery (SNIS) is a scientific and educational association founded in 1992, based in Fairfax, VA. SNIS is dedicated to advancing the specialty of neurointerventional surgery through research, standard-setting, education, and advocacy to provide the highest quality of patient care in diagnosing and treating diseases of the brain, spine, head, and neck. The right treatment can be the difference between life and death, and stroke kills almost 140,000 Americans each year, making it a leading cause of death and long-term disability.
